Summary

This article explains how AI coding assistants are reshaping software development, especially for real-time AI systems. It defines "vibe coding" as an AI-augmented way of working where teams generate code from high-level intent and focus on constraints, telemetry, and reliability. It highlights use cases such as fraud detection, personalization, and edge intelligence to show where this workflow matters most. It also outlines the skills developers need, including prompt design, systems thinking, and governance awareness. The piece closes by urging leaders to treat AI tools as part of the development stack and to invest in streaming and telemetry literacy.
